标题:《黑豹站群采集,内存占用揭秘!》
文章:
随着互联网的快速发展,数据采集已成为企业获取信息、优化业务的关键环节。而黑豹站群采集,作为一款强大的数据采集工具,在市场上备受关注。然而,很多用户对其内存占用情况却知之甚少。本文将深入探讨黑豹站群采集的内存占用情况,帮助您了解其性能表现。
一、黑豹站群采集简介
黑豹站群采集是一款基于Python语言开发的数据采集工具,具有速度快、稳定性高、功能强大等特点。它支持多种数据源采集,如网页、API、数据库等,广泛应用于企业数据采集、数据挖掘、舆情监控等领域。
二、黑豹站群采集内存占用分析
1. 采集任务类型对内存占用的影响
黑豹站群采集的内存占用与采集任务类型密切相关。以下列举几种常见任务类型及其内存占用情况:
(1)网页采集:网页采集是黑豹站群采集中最常见的任务类型,其内存占用主要取决于网页大小和采集频率。一般来说,网页越大,内存占用越高;采集频率越高,内存占用也越高。
(2)API采集:API采集主要针对提供API接口的数据源,其内存占用相对较低,通常在几十MB到几百MB之间。
(3)数据库采集:数据库采集主要针对关系型数据库,如MySQL、Oracle等。其内存占用取决于数据库大小和查询操作复杂度,一般在几百MB到几GB之间。
2. 优化内存占用的方法
为了降低黑豹站群采集的内存占用,我们可以采取以下措施:
(1)合理配置采集任务:根据实际需求,调整采集任务类型、采集频率等参数,以降低内存占用。
(2)优化数据存储方式:对采集到的数据进行压缩、分片等处理,减少数据存储空间占用。
(3)采用多线程技术:在保证采集效率的前提下,合理分配线程资源,降低内存占用。
三、总结
黑豹站群采集在数据采集领域具有显著优势,但内存占用问题也不容忽视。通过了解其内存占用情况,我们可以更好地优化采集任务,提高数据采集效率。本文从采集任务类型和优化方法两方面对黑豹站群采集的内存占用进行了分析,希望对您有所帮助。
在黑豹站群采集过程中,内存占用情况是用户关注的重要指标之一。通过本文的分析,我们可以了解到不同任务类型对内存占用的影响,并采取相应措施降低内存占用。总之,黑豹站群采集在保证数据采集效率的同时,还需关注内存占用问题,以充分发挥其优势。